Advanced Certificate: Electric Aircraft Propulsion Systems Engineering - UK Career Outlook

Career Role Description
Electric Aircraft Propulsion Engineer Design, develop, and test electric propulsion systems for aircraft. High demand for expertise in motor control, power electronics, and battery technology.
Power Electronics Engineer (Electric Aviation) Specialize in high-power converters and inverters for electric aircraft, ensuring efficient energy management and system reliability. Strong understanding of power semiconductor devices required.
Battery Systems Engineer (Electric Aircraft) Focus on battery management systems (BMS), integration, and thermal management for electric aircraft batteries. Expertise in battery chemistry and safety is crucial.
Electric Motor Design Engineer (Aerospace) Develop high-performance electric motors optimized for aerospace applications, considering factors like weight, efficiency, and power density.
Aircraft Systems Integration Engineer (Electric Propulsion) Integrate electric propulsion systems with other aircraft systems, ensuring seamless operation and compliance with safety regulations.
